Untitled Document

UML Fundamentals

Description

Whether you are designing object-oriented applications or planning a project deployment, UML can help you better visualize the process and communicate design requirements to those involved in the project. In this course you will create UML Use Case Diagrams, Activity Diagrams, and Sequence Diagrams. You will create UML Class, Object and Package diagrams and use them show composite structures and component diagrams. You will also create State Machine and Deployment diagrams.

Objectives

Book

Learning UML 2.0

Authors: Russ Miles & Kim Hamilton
Publisher: O'Reilly
ISBN: 0596009828

Lesson 1: Getting Started

Read Chapters 1 and 2

Lesson 2: Activity Diagrams

Read Chapter 3

Lesson 3: Class Diagrams

Read Chapters 4, 5 and 6.

Lesson 4: Sequence and Communication Diagrams

Read Chapters 7, 8 and 9.

Lesson 5: Composite and Component Diagrams

Read Chapters 11, 12 and 13.

Lesson 6: State Machine and Deployment Diagrams

Read Chapters 14 and 15.

Lesson 7: Putting It All Together

Review the book.

All content of this document is copyrighted by IDEA Solutions and the author. All rights reserved. Content may not be used without permission.